First Cut + Feedback


The feedback that we got from Mrs Allison was a lot of what we already knew, such as the shots on the train are unsteady, therefore we will have to re-film them, also the lip syncing on that scene isn't very effective.

A piece of feedback that we didn't already know was we needed more dramatic shots when certain parts of the song come in, such as at the start when the guitar comes in we have an over the shoulder shot, this could be a lot more interesting/dramatic.

We also need to show more skills and techniques with our filming as a lot of what we have doesn't portray a meaning. This is because the skills that we have used aren't hugely different from the work that we did at AS.

The specific points that we needed to improve are;
  • The last shot, this is because the video ends in a fairly boring way.
  • Needs to improve lip syncing, this is because George who is the actor, was a little unsure on the words and didn't use his mouth the emphasise the words, he also forgot to say the name of the song on the train.
  • And we need to build the back story up a bit more as it is weak and doesn't give much information on what's happening and what background the man comes from.
